This animal cafe specializes in meerkats and is the first of its kind in Japan (as of October 2023). According to the manager, Ai Shoji, there are many meerkat breeders in Thailand, where meerkats are often kept in unsuitable conditions. Therefore, Ms. Shoji says she opened the cafe with the desire to "create a place in Japan where people can interact with meerkats! And a place where meerkats and people can spend happy times together!"
The cafe is home to many friendly meerkats, allowing visitors to spend time interacting with them at their leisure. Furthermore, a portion of the cafe's profits is intended to improve the meerkat's living environment. The price is 1,650 yen (tax included) for 30 minutes, with a minimum one-drink order (starting at 550 yen (tax included)).
